SAINT THERESE CATHOLIC CHURCH




Today St. Thérèse Church has more than 4,195 parish families and more than 1,200 children and youth in its faith formation programs. It is one of the largest parishes in the Charlotte diocese.  There are more than 63 active ministries at the parish, including a number of outreach programs. Parishioners are active at the Mooresville Soup Kitchen, Christian Mission and Our Town Habitat for Humanity, and the parish has an active Relay for Life team.  St. Thérèse Parish has its own Food Pantry and distributes Easter, Thanksgiving and Christmas food baskets to those in need. The Christmas Giving Tree program provides gifts to the poor in the Mooresville area.  An increasingly important part of the parish’s apostolic outreach has been its work among the Latino population of the area. Although the number of parishioners who speak Spanish as their first language seems to hover only around 10 percent, the sacramental work extends far beyond the parish boundaries. The future looks bright because of the increasing numbers of Latinos who are settling in the Charlotte diocese.
